Green Corps Volunteers
During 2008 Bellarine Bayside has been hosting a team of young Green Corps members.
While with us the Green Corps crew have undertaken a broad range of activies including:
- weeding in the Pt Richards Flora and Fauna Reserve alongside the Friends of Pt Richards;
- working on the Indented Head boardwalk;
- painting and preparation of the Wrathall BBQ Shelter;
- mulching and indigenous planting at Osborne Park, St Leonards with Grade 5 from St Leonards Primary School;
- mulching of low indigenous plants at Anderson Reserve beach steps;
- propogating plants at the Bellarine Secondary College Landcare Nursery, Drysdale;
- and much, much more !!
